Flea market of the Martel-Nassogne Twinning Committee — Place de la Fontanelle, Martel
Martel (46600) is twinned with Nassogne, a Belgian municipality in the province of Luxembourg (Wallonia). This Franco-Belgian twinning is an opportunity for regular cultural exchanges between the two communities. The Martel-Nassogne Twinning Committee, responsible for maintaining and developing this bond of friendship, organizes a large flea market and car boot sale each year, which is one of its main events of the year.
The flea market is held on the Place de la Fontanelle, one of Martel's main gathering spaces, also used as a car park outside of events. This open space can accommodate between 50 and 100 exhibitors, mostly individuals, who offer their second-hand items in a wide variety: clothing, toys, dishes, books, small furniture, trinkets, and various curiosities.
The international dimension of this twinning gives the flea market a special character. The funds collected contribute to financing trips and exchanges between Martel and Nassogne, allowing residents of both towns to meet and share their respective cultures. Participating in this flea market also means contributing to the vitality of this cross-border partnership.
A refreshment stand and catering are available on site, as well as restrooms and parking nearby. The flea market also takes place in the morning with the presence of the local market. The atmosphere is that of large village flea markets: relaxed, friendly, with good deals to be found for avid bargain hunters.
